Exterior Masonry Staining in Fort Collins, CO
Exterior masonry staining services involve applying specialized stains to brick, stone, or concrete surfaces to enhance their appearance or alter their color. This process is often used on residential facades, retaining walls, chimneys, or other masonry features to provide a uniform finish, refresh faded surfaces, or create a desired aesthetic effect. Property owners typically seek masonry staining to improve curb appeal, protect surfaces from weathering, or achieve a specific color tone that complements the overall design of the property.
Before requesting exterior masonry staining, property owners should consider the current condition of the masonry surface, including any existing damage or deterioration. It’s important to understand the type of masonry material, as different surfaces may require specific preparation or products. Additionally, clarifying the desired color, finish, and any maintenance expectations can help ensure the results meet expectations. Proper surface cleaning and preparation are crucial steps to achieve a long-lasting and visually appealing stain application.

Common Exterior Masonry Staining Jobs
Brick and Masonry Restoration - enhances the appearance of aged or stained brick and stone surfaces.
Efflorescence Removal - eliminates white salt deposits that can discolor exterior masonry.
Staining and Color Enhancement - adds or restores color to improve the visual appeal of masonry surfaces.
Surface Preparation and Cleaning - prepares masonry for staining by removing dirt, moss, and previous coatings.
Waterproofing and Sealant Application - protects stained masonry from moisture and weather damage.
Historic Masonry Preservation - maintains the character of older buildings through specialized staining techniques.
Exterior Masonry Staining Questions
What types of masonry surfaces can be stained? Exterior staining can be applied to surfaces like brick, stone, concrete, and stucco to enhance appearance and durability.
How does staining improve masonry appearance? Staining can highlight textures, add color, and provide a uniform look, enhancing curb appeal.
Is staining suitable for old or weathered masonry? Yes, staining can refresh aged or weathered surfaces, giving them a renewed and consistent appearance.
What should property owners consider before staining? It's important to evaluate the condition of the masonry and choose the right stain type for the surface and desired finish.
